January 6th is a day worth celebrating in the cricket world, and for Indian cricket fans especially, it marks the birthday of one of the sport's most extraordinary talents. Today, Kapil Dev turns 67, and his legacy shines as brightly as ever.

Born on this day in 1959, Kapil Dev became what many still consider Indian cricket's most complete player. His achievements speak volumes—he remains the only Indian cricketer to score over 4,000 runs AND take more than 400 wickets in Test cricket. These aren't just impressive numbers; they represent a level of consistency and excellence that has yet to be matched.

What made Kapil truly special was his incredible durability and dedication. He played 131 Tests for India, a remarkable feat for a fast bowler in an era when such longevity was rare. He finished with 434 Test wickets—a world record at the time—and over 5,000 runs, including eight centuries. His bowling was characterized by exceptional accuracy and stamina, while his batting was fearless and effective.

The 1983 World Cup victory remains one of cricket's greatest underdog stories, and Kapil was at its heart. Taking over as captain just four months before the tournament at age 24, he transformed a team with low expectations into world champions. His legendary unbeaten 175 against Zimbabwe at Tunbridge Wells, when India had collapsed to 17 for 5, exemplifies his ability to rise to seemingly impossible challenges. That innings off 138 balls kept India's tournament hopes alive and became a defining moment in cricket history.

Beyond that famous knock, Kapil's career is filled with inspiring performances. His 129 at Port Elizabeth, where he outscored the entire rest of his team combined, showcased his fighting spirit. At Lord's in 1990, he became the first player to hit four consecutive sixes in a Test match over, needing those runs to avoid the follow-on and delivering them in spectacular fashion.

In ODI cricket, Kapil achieved another unique milestone—he remains the only Indian with over 2,500 runs and 250 wickets in the format, finishing with 3,783 runs and 253 wickets. He accomplished this while leading his team through crucial moments and inspiring a generation.

What truly sets Kapil Dev apart is that he did everything. While other greats excelled in specific areas, Kapil succeeded across all formats, against all opponents, in all conditions. He performed with both bat and ball, in victories and defeats, at home and abroad.

As we celebrate his 67th birthday, Kapil Dev's legacy reminds us of what dedication, versatility, and an indomitable spirit can achieve. He didn't just play cricket—he transformed it for India, proving that underdogs could become champions and that one player's belief could lift an entire nation. His records continue to inspire young cricketers, and his 1983 triumph remains a beacon of hope showing that with courage and conviction, anything is possible.
